Summary

D-Wave Quantum Inc. (NYSE: QBTS), a pioneering leader in quantum computing systems, software, and services, has announced a groundbreaking agreement with Swiss Quantum Technology SA (SQT) to deploy Europe's first D-Wave Advantage2 annealing quantum computer. This €10 million multi-year QCaaS commitment represents a significant milestone in quantum technology deployment, with SQT having the option to purchase the system outright. The placement of this advanced quantum computing infrastructure supports Italy's newly formed Q-Alliance initiative, which aims to establish Italy's quantum leadership on the global stage. This strategic partnership marks a crucial step in expanding global access to D-Wave's cutting-edge quantum computing fleet.

The Advantage2 system, funded by SQT through this landmark agreement, features D-Wave's most advanced quantum processor to date with over 4,400 qubits, making it a powerful and energy-efficient quantum computer designed specifically for production deployment. What makes this deployment particularly significant is that customers across Europe will be able to access this state-of-the-art system through D-Wave's Leap real-time quantum cloud service, enabling them to solve complex computational problems that remain beyond the reach of classical computers.
